Shandong Liaocheng | Another water city north of the Yangtze River

Shandong has another water city💧 Cycling citywalk for a one-day tour|||When it comes to Shandong Liaocheng, everyone thinks of Dong'e Ejiao, but rarely of a water city.💦 Cycling around the city area, you can feel the charm of the 'water city north of the Yangtze River,' which is very suitable for reverse tourism.

Let me imitate a crocodile and talk about the cycling one-day tour route:
.
--------------------------------
Shanxi-Shaanxi Guild Hall→Ferris Wheel→Longdi Wharf→Guangyue Building→Iron Pagoda→Huguo Longxing Temple→China Canal Culture Museum→Dongguan Street (sunset and night view)

Highlights
✔️Shanxi-Shaanxi Guild Hall
A rare sight in Shandong, witnessing the past prosperity of Liaocheng, 🖼️ the architectural style and carvings are very spectacular,
-
✔️Ferris Wheel
The scenery combined with the Ferris wheel, 🎡 is said to rank in the top three in Asia, and the view from above looks like the sea.
-
✔️Longdi Wharf
Resembles a sea wharf⛵️, some angles are very similar to the very popular framing spot in Zhuhai, with a church and pigeons nearby.
-
✔️Guangyue Building
You can overlook the entire city and the ancient city, 🪟 with four viewing windows.
-
✔️China Canal Culture Museum
Can be considered the Liaocheng museum, displaying canal culture, closed on Mondays.

Tips
Most of the ancient water city inside does not have shared bicycle parking points⚠️, but you can cycle. You can park outside the city, plan the route in advance and then park.🌛 At night, it resembles a deserted version of Xi'an Drum Tower, 📌 the holidays are approaching, you can add to the Shandong reverse tourism plan.
